About Nobuharu Ohshima

Nobuharu Ohshima is a scholar working on Infectious Diseases, Immunology and Allergy and Pulmonary and Respiratory Medicine, having authored 56 papers that have together received 566 indexed citations. Recurring topics across this work include Tuberculosis Research and Epidemiology (13 papers), Asthma and respiratory diseases (10 papers) and Mycobacterium research and diagnosis (8 papers). The work is most often cited by research in Infectious Diseases (164 citations), Genetics (93 citations) and Small Animals (46 citations). Nobuharu Ohshima has collaborated with scholars based in Japan and United States. Frequent co-authors include Hirotoshi Matsui, Hideaki Nagai, Masahiro Kawashima, Ken Ohta, Junko Suzuki, Keita Takeda, Maho Suzukawa, Kimihiko Masuda, Ryota Sato and Nobuhito Hirawa. Their work appears in journals such as CHEST Journal, Hypertension and Vaccine.
